Moving in Machynlleth

Machynlleth is a market town in the Dovey valley in southern Powys, about 18 miles east of Aberystwyth, known for its long Wednesday market and as a gateway to southern Snowdonia. Moves here are rural jobs: cottages and smallholdings along the valley, terraces near the town centre and farm properties up the side lanes.

The A487 runs through town towards Aberystwyth and Dolgellau, the A489 heads east to Newtown, and the A493 serves the coast road towards Tywyn. Journey times stretch behind farm traffic, and properties around Corris, Pennal and Derwenlas often sit on narrow lanes where a large van needs planning - sometimes a smaller vehicle and a second trip is the cheaper answer.

Property is largely stone-built: terraces and Victorian houses near Maengwyn Street, cottages along the lanes and farmhouses on long unmade tracks. Add honest access notes - gate widths, track surfaces, turning space - so an approved mover can review the real job before quoting. Maengwyn Street and the town centre

Terraces near the centre have limited parking, especially on the Wednesday market day when the street fills with stalls. If possible, schedule loading outside market hours and note it in your request.

Corris, Pennal and the valley lanes

Cottages along the side valleys sit on narrow lanes with passing places. Accurate directions and access notes - including which end of the lane to approach from - save significant time on moving day.

Machynlleth to Aberystwyth and Newtown

Aberystwyth is 18 miles west on the A487 and Newtown about 25 miles east on the A489 - the two most common longer routes. Moves to England usually continue towards Shrewsbury.

How much does a man and van cost in Machynlleth?
Machynlleth man and van rates start from £19 per hour for self-loading, or from £34 per hour with a driver who helps carry. Rural travel adds time, so a local move typically costs £60-£140. A full 2-3 bed move usually ranges from £250-£500. Submit your details for a guide price first.
How much is a man and van from Machynlleth to Aberystwyth?
Machynlleth to Aberystwyth is about 18 miles on the A487. A typical small move costs £60-£110, with single items often from £45-£75. Add both postcodes for a guide price.
Can movers reach farms and properties on unmade tracks?
Usually, yes - but access notes are essential. Describe the track surface, gates, gradients and turning space. Where access is genuinely difficult, the mover may suggest a smaller vehicle and adjust the quote accordingly.
